Abstract

PURPOSE: To provide a high-reliability, compact chopper device, one diode is used as current circulation routes both for armature at power running and for a route at damping run.
CONSTITUTION: Across the power terminals 1, 2 are connected an armature chopper 9 and an armature circuit 18, in series where the circuit 18 consists of a diode 10 and such a circuit in parallel as comprising a series connection of a reactor 6, an armature 5, a contact 4, and a resistor 7 having a contact 3 in parallel. The terminals 1, 2 are connected with contacts 14, 15 in series and seriesly connected field choppers 11, 12 each having one of freewheeling diodes 16, 17 in parallel. And a field winding 13 is connected across the middles of the contacts 14, 15 and the middle of the field choppers 11, 12. The circuitry allows both the contacts 3, 4 to close at power running but only the contact 4 to close at damping run. This causes the field winding 13 to close the contact 14 allowing current to flow in the reverse direction to one at power running. This results in controlled current circulation in the armature and contributes to reduced number of diodes used and a minimized machine size.
